+typedef struct
+{
+ void * p_arg; /**< Miscellaneous pointer to application provided data that is associated with the message. Copied from the coap_message_t when creating the item. */
+ uint32_t handle; /**< Quick reference to the handle value of the current item. */
+ uint16_t mid; /**< Message ID. */
+ uint8_t token_len; /**< Message Token length. */
+ uint8_t token[8]; /**< Message Token value up to 8 bytes. */
+ uint8_t retrans_count; /**< Re-transmission attempt count. */
+ uint16_t timeout; /**< Time until new re-transmission attempt. */
+ uint16_t timeout_val; /**< Last timeout value used. */
+ coap_port_t port; /**< Source port to use when re-transmitting. */
+ uint8_t * p_buffer; /**< Pointer to the data buffer containing the encoded CoAP message. */
+ uint32_t buffer_len; /**< Size of the data buffer containing the encoded CoAP message. */
+ coap_remote_t remote; /**< Destination address and port number to the remote. */
+ coap_response_callback_t callback; /**< Callback function to be called upon response or transmission timeout. */
+} coap_queue_item_t;
+
+/**@brief Initilize the CoAP message queue.
+ *
+ * @retval NRF_SUCCESS If initialization completed successfully.
+ */
+uint32_t coap_queue_init(void);
+
+/**@brief Add item to the queue.
+ *
+ * @param[in] p_item Pointer to an item which to add to the queue. The function will copy all
+ * data provided.
+ *
+ * @retval NRF_SUCCESS If adding the item was successful.
+ * @retval NRF_ERROR_NO_MEM If max number of queued elements has been reached. This is
+ * configured by COAP_MESSAGE_QUEUE_SIZE in sdk_config.h.
+ * @retval NRF_ERROR_DATA_SIZE If the element could not be added.
+ */
+uint32_t coap_queue_add(coap_queue_item_t * p_item);
+
+/**@brief Remove item from the queue.
+ *
+ * @param[in] p_item Pointer to an item which to remove from the queue. Should not be NULL.
+ *
+ * @retval NRF_SUCCESS If the item was successfully removed from the queue.
+ * @retval NRF_ERROR_NULL If p_item pointer is NULL.
+ * @retval NRF_ERROR_NOT_FOUND If the item was not located in the queue.
+ */
+uint32_t coap_queue_remove(coap_queue_item_t * p_item);
+
+/**@brief Search for item by token.
+ *
+ * @details Search the items for any item matching the token.
+ *
+ * @param[out] pp_item Pointer to be filled by the function if item matching the token
+ * has been found. Should not be NULL.
+ * @param[in] p_token Pointer to token array to be matched.
+ * @param[in] token_len Length of the token to be matched.
+ *
+ * @retval NRF_SUCCESS If an item was successfully located.
+ * @retval NRF_ERROR_NULL If pp_item pointer is NULL.
+ * @retval NRF_ERROR_NOT_FOUND If no item was found.
+ */
+uint32_t coap_queue_item_by_token_get(coap_queue_item_t ** pp_item, uint8_t * p_token, uint8_t token_len);
+
+/**@brief Search for item by message id.
+ *
+ * @details Search the items for any item matching the message id.
+ *
+ * @param[out] pp_item Pointer to be filled by the funciton if item matching the message id
+ * has been found. Should not be NULL.
+ * @param[in] message_id Message id to be matched.
+ *
+ * @retval NRF_SUCCESS If an item was successfully located.
+ * @retval NRF_ERROR_NULL If pp_item pointer is NULL.
+ * @retval NRF_ERROR_NOT_FOUND If no item was found.
+ */
+uint32_t coap_queue_item_by_mid_get(coap_queue_item_t ** pp_item, uint16_t message_id);
+
+/**@brief Iterate through items.
+ *
+ * @param[out] pp_item Pointer to be filled by the search function upon finding the next
+ * queued item starting from the p_item pointer provided. Should
+ * not be NULL.
+ * @param[in] p_item Pointer to the item where to start the search.
+ *
+ * @retval NRF_SUCCESS If item was found.
+ * @retval NRF_ERROR_NULL If pp_item pointer is NULL.
+ * @retval NRF_ERROR_NOT_FOUND If next item was not found.
+ */
+uint32_t coap_queue_item_next_get(coap_queue_item_t ** pp_item, coap_queue_item_t * p_item);
